Files
china-operator-ip/.travis.yml
2020-01-01 13:48:38 +08:00

29 lines
579 B
YAML

sudo: required
dist: bionic
addons:
apt:
packages:
- lftp
- bgpdump
services:
- docker
language: rust
cache: cargo
env:
global:
- BGPTOOLS_VERSION=0.0.3
before_script:
- bgptools --version | grep -F $BGPTOOLS_VERSION || cargo install --vers $BGPTOOLS_VERSION bgptools
- export PATH=$PATH:/home/travis/.cargo/bin
- docker pull yangzhaofengsteven/cidr-merge
script:
- ./generate.sh
- ./stat.sh
deploy:
provider: script
script: ./upload.sh
skip_cleanup: true
on:
branch: master
condition: $TRAVIS_EVENT_TYPE == cron